As Canada’s most international bank, Scotiabank opened its first Guyanese branch in the capital city of Georgetown, Guyana in 1968. Today we operate four branches which are strategically placed throughout the country, Scotiabank continues to offer a complete range of retail, business and commercial banking, including electronic cash management and Merchant Services.

Scotiabank is a strong supporter of various community initiatives. Scotiabank Guyana’s contributions range from sports causes and HIV/AIDS, to education and arts and culture with a focus geared towards children, non-profit organisations, and the aged.
